## Configuration

As of Ledgerpine 6.0, payroll exports use the columnar V3 format. Plugin authors must set PAYROLL_EXPORT_FORMAT=v3 and PAYROLL_DECIMAL_MODE=strict in the plugin env file. V2 parsing is removed; no fallback. Column order is fixed and documented in the format spec shipped with the SDK. Plugins that push exports to the Ledgerpine sandbox must authenticate, and the sandbox credential goes on the line immediately after the format settings.

env line for fajop-taguf: VAULT_KEY20=82a8caa7b14c704c3638

Review comment on the Fableforge factory library:

This change looks sound overall, but I want future maintainers to understand why the generation limits exist. The factory recursively builds associated records, and without hard caps a single `build(:invoice)` call can fan out into thousands of rows, which is why CI memory spiked last quarter. Please keep the depth and count ceilings conservative and document any override. For reference, the limits this PR establishes are below.

constants for yaduf-fahag:
BUDGETS = {
    "kelix": 528,
    "briwyn": 734,
}

**09:41** — So the Cloudhollow weather-alert fan-out started double-sending severe-weather pushes to everyone in the Redmarsh region. Turned out the retry queue in the Squallcast dispatcher wasn't deduping after the broker restart, so acked messages got replayed. Nia's fix adds an idempotency check keyed on alert ID, which reviewers should eyeball carefully — it touches the hot path. Rollout to canary finished at 10:15. The fixed build's trace token is noted below.

build token for tawif-bahip: htk31_68bba16e1afabfef4ecc69408c06f16

Heads up: if the Lintrock baseline file in the Quarrow repo drifts from main, CI fails with a "stale baseline" error even when the code is fine. Quick fix is to regenerate the baseline on a clean checkout and re-push. If a customer build is blocked, confirm the failing run matches the token below before escalating.

build token for yadug-yagag: htk21_c863c33eb8b82c0c9c152